Asp.Net、DropDownList、AutoPostBack 和 Google Chrome

作者:编程家 分类: 编程代码 时间:2025-07-11

Asp.Net中的DropDownList和AutoPostBack在Google Chrome中的使用

在Asp.Net开发中,DropDownList是一个常用的控件,它允许用户从一个预定义的列表中选择一个选项。而AutoPostBack是DropDownList的一个属性,当用户选择一个新的选项时,页面会自动进行回发,触发相应的事件。本文将介绍如何在Google Chrome中使用Asp.Net中的DropDownList和AutoPostBack。

DropDownList控件的使用

在Asp.Net中添加一个DropDownList控件非常简单。首先,在页面的HTML代码中,添加一个DropDownList控件的标记,如下所示:

html

上述代码中,我们定义了一个DropDownList控件,并在其中添加了三个选项。每个选项都有一个文本和一个值,当用户选择一个选项时,将返回相应的值。

接下来,在代码的后端,我们可以通过以下方式访问DropDownList控件的选中值:

csharp

string selectedValue = ddlOptions.SelectedValue;

上述代码将获取用户选择的选项的值,并将其存储在selectedValue变量中。

AutoPostBack的使用

AutoPostBack是DropDownList控件的一个属性,它决定了当用户选择一个新的选项时,是否自动进行回发。默认情况下,AutoPostBack属性的值为false,即不会自动回发。

如果我们希望当用户选择一个新的选项时,页面能够自动回发并触发相应的事件,我们可以将AutoPostBack属性设置为true,如下所示:

html

上述代码中,我们将AutoPostBack属性设置为True,这样当用户选择一个新的选项时,页面将自动进行回发。

在Google Chrome中使用DropDownList和AutoPostBack

在Google Chrome浏览器中,DropDownList和AutoPostBack功能可以正常使用,与其他主流浏览器没有区别。用户可以通过点击DropDownList来选择一个选项,当选择一个新的选项时,页面会自动进行回发,并触发相应的事件。

例如,我们可以在DropDownList的选择事件中,根据用户选择的选项,执行相应的操作。以下是一个简单的例子,当用户选择不同的选项时,会在页面上显示相应的消息:

csharp

protected void ddlOptions_SelectedIndexChanged(object sender, EventArgs e)

{

string selectedValue = ddlOptions.SelectedValue;

string message = "";

switch (selectedValue)

{

case "1":

message = "您选择了选项1";

break;

case "2":

message = "您选择了选项2";

break;

case "3":

message = "您选择了选项3";

break;

}

lblMessage.Text = message;

}

上述代码中,我们在DropDownList的SelectedIndexChanged事件中,获取用户选择的选项的值,并根据不同的值,显示相应的消息。消息将显示在一个Label控件上。

在Asp.Net中使用DropDownList和AutoPostBack,可以方便地实现用户选择选项的功能,并根据选择的不同进行相应的操作。在Google Chrome浏览器中,DropDownList和AutoPostBack功能可以正常使用,无需额外的设置。希望本文对您在使用Asp.Net中的DropDownList和AutoPostBack以及在Google Chrome中使用这些功能时有所帮助。